This is a PU repair kit for use when thin PU or lace is damaged, rendering a wig unusable. *Product Contents ・PU repair sheet: 1 sheet, approx. 5cm square (larger sizes available) ・Swiss lace repair sheet: 1 sheet, approx. 5cm x 4cm (larger sizes available) ・Blue tape: Ultra-strong wig-specific tape, 1 roll (contents are transparent) ※It is also possible to upgrade to Hyper-type tape with the strongest adhesive for an additional 200 yen. ・Sandpaper: 1 sheet How to Use: For PU repair sheets, cut to the desired size and adhere with the wig-specific blue tape on both sides. We operate a wig order shop and receive inquiries regarding PU damage. Repair examples using this product are as follows: ①. Cases where a small hole is created due to a part being pulled strongly and pinched. ※The front of the sheet is smooth, and the back (adhesive surface) is rough. Lightly roughen the surrounding PU area of the wig with the included sandpaper to improve adhesion. 1. Cut the sheet to a size that can cover the small hole. 2. Place the sheet on the area to be repaired. 3. Temporarily secure with the included tape, slightly larger than the sheet, and remove the backing of the double-sided tape. 4. Final adhesion: Cut the sheet to a larger size. Apply the included tape to the back of the sheet and cut it so that there are no gaps at the edges. Remove the backing of the double-sided tape, and apply the sheet over the temporary fix from step 3, pressing firmly by hand. ②. Cases where the PU part is severely cracked when removing the tape. ※See image 1. The area inside the red circle is severely cracked. Normal use is impossible. 1. If you can align the torn PU of the wig, ※If not possible, refer to ① and ② and use the repair sheet effectively. Cut the tape into small pieces and temporarily secure it in several places. 2. After temporary fixing, temporarily secure with tape, slightly larger, and remove the backing of the tape. 3. Final adhesion: Cut the sheet to a larger size. Apply the tape to the back of the sheet and cut it so that there are no gaps at the edges. Remove the backing of the double-sided tape, and apply the sheet over the temporary fix from step 2, pressing firmly by hand. For Swiss lace repair You will sew it on as a patch to repair it and prevent fraying from spreading.
